Epithelial cell processes in the development of the secondary palate in the mouse.

A J Chippindale, D R Johnson.   

Abstract

Ultrastructural studies of palatal shelves of Tuck A mice embryos aged 12.25-14.25 days show discontinuities of the epithelial basement membrane traversed by epithelial cell processes before the onset of midline degenerative changes.
